[PATCH net 1/2] bnxt_en: Disable aRFS if running on 212 firmware

From: Michael Chan <michael.chan@broadcom.com>
Date: 2021-08-15 20:16:00

212 firmware broke aRFS, so disable it.  Traffic may stop after ntuple
filters are inserted and deleted by the 212 firmware.

[PATCH net 2/2] bnxt_en: Add missing DMA memory barriers

From: Michael Chan <michael.chan@broadcom.com>
Date: 2021-08-15 20:16:00

Each completion ring entry has a valid bit to indicate that the entry
contains a valid completion event.  The driver's main poll loop
__bnxt_poll_work() has the proper dma_rmb() to make sure the valid
bit of the next entry has been checked before proceeding further.
But when we call bnxt_rx_pkt() to process the RX event, the RX
completion event consists of two completion entries and only the
first entry has been checked to be valid.  We need the same barrier
after checking the next completion entry.  Add missing dma_rmb()
barriers in bnxt_rx_pkt() and other similar locations.
